3. Armstrong, N., Sun, Y., Chen, G.-Q. & Gouaux, E. Structure of a glutamate-receptor ligand-binding core in complex with kainate. Nature 395, 913–917 (1998). The first atomic-resolution structure of a glutamate receptor ligand-binding domain.

4. Armstrong, N. A. & Gouaux, E. Mechanisms for activation and antagonism of an AMPA-sensitive glutamate receptor: crystal structures of the GluR2 ligand binding core. Neuron 28, 165–181 (2000). Crystallographic structures of the iGluR ligand-binding domain in the apo state and in a complex with agonists and antagonists revealed cleft closure on agonist binding. The extent of closure correlates with the extent of channel activation by a given agonist, providing the first model of iGluR activation.

5. Mayer, M. L., Olson, R. & Gouaux, E. Mechanisms for ligand binding to GluR0 ion channels: crystal structures of the glutamate and serine complexes and a closed apo state. J. Mol. Biol. 311, 815–836 (2001). This study provides the first evidence of dimerization of the ligand-binding domain in solution. The crystallographic structure of the ligand-free prokaryotic iGluR ligand-binding domain revealed a closed cleft, indicating an open–closed equilibrium that is probably reflected in spontaneous activity of the channel.
